Department Overview:
The Division of Research and Economic Development (DRED) is committed to cultivating an environment where education through research, scholarly endeavor and creative activity thrives. We provide comprehensive support for faculty, staff and student research and creative activity, guide research strategic directions, manage the university's intellectual property portfolio, facilitate relationships with stakeholders, and lead economic development and innovation.
